Dear Valloric,
I have an question. I need to use my own TOC which i used in the epub, but whenever i update the epub in the sigil(without editing the TOC), it removes the TOC from the epub file(I have not used heading tag for TOC). How can i retain the TOC without using the heading tag. Please reply. Thanks, Abdul MS Last edited by abdul_ms; 08-04-2010 at 12:03 AM. |

Currently, you have to use the heading tags since the original NCX file is not preserved. Original NCX preservation is a planned feature.

... and if you want the text in the NCX file to be different than in the XHTML, you can use the title attribute. This works for images too:
<h3 title="1. The Beginning">Chapter 1: The Beginning</h3> <h3 title="Chapter X"><img src="chapter-10.jpg" alt="chapter 10"/></h3> or so I believe, since I don't use Sigil
